> what I do not understand is "http://, how it got there, what it means &
If the http://www.../ part of the request comes from the second
parameter to a LOGFILE statement, as in
LOGFILE logs/domain1/* http://www.domain1.com
Then you probably have quotes around the http://... part that do not
need to be there. Check you configuration file for this and remove any
offending quotes.
If the http://... part comes from the logfile itself, then you probably
have a bad logfile format, where the request is quoted, but the
logformat command doesn't include the quotes, so they are being included
as part of the request.
